26. Capacitors & Dielectrics / Parallel Plate Capacitors / Problem 20

A researcher is developing a highly sensitive air-filled parallel-plate capacitor with a capacitance of 0.8 F for use in a precision measurement device. To keep the design compact, the researcher decides to limit the plate area to 1.5 cm². What should be the separation between the plates to achieve this capacitance? Is such a design practically feasible?
